FREEDOM!! Holy crap this is awesome!!

I’m 6’8 proportionate with a 36” inseam. This feels like an entirely new vehicle after doing this modification. My knee use to rest pretty hard against the center console and now is approximately 3.5”away as OP states. My head is just about at the sound bar but not hitting it unless I really try.

This took me an hour from start to finish going easy and paying attention to directions while double and triple checking at times. I used a rubber mallet to jockey the rails forward when removing the ball bearings and spacers which allowed me a little control from them flying across the garage. Learned this after the first one and the mallet worked like a charm for the remaining.

Like Scmoken, I only bent the one tab per rail (two rails per seat).
-Also, I only removed one ball and one spacer per rail which let the seat go back an easy two inches more per side.
-Last tip: 3/8 inch drill bit was plenty for new holes (for the seat locating pins to drop into as you move the seat farther back.
Great mod! I'm six foot but long legs and this makes a huge difference.
